@media screen and (min-width:992px){::-moz-selection{background:#e51b23;color:#fff}::selection{background:#e51b23;color:#fff}}body{font-family:'Exo 2',sans-serif;margin:0;font-size:24px;line-height:29px;font-weight:400;color:#2f2a2a}.container{max-width:1720px;width:auto;margin-right:auto;margin-left:auto;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.row{display:flex;flex-wrap:wrap}.row>*{flex-shrink:0;width:100%;max-width:100%}.col-6{min-height:50px;flex:0 0 auto;width:50%;margin-top:0;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}h1{font-size:61px;line-height:73px;font-weight:700;margin:0 0 35px 0}.dd,h1{width:100%;display:inline-block}.main-banner{background-color:#fff;width:100%;display:inline-block;background-repeat:no-repeat;background-position:right;position:relative}.main-banner:before{content:"";width:47%;height:100%;position:absolute;top:0;right:0;background-image:url('../media/banner.jpg');background-size:cover;background-position:center}.content{width:100%;min-height:100vh;display:flex;flex-direction:column;justify-content:space-between;flex-shrink:0}.content .body,.content .footer,.content .logo{width:100%;display:inline-block;padding:32px 0}.content .logo img{width:275px}.content .body{padding-right:105px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.content .body .img-mobile{display:none}.content .footer .item{display:flex;align-items:end;float:left;height:100%;font-size:16px;line-height:19px;padding-right:84px}.content .footer a{text-decoration:none;color:#2f2a2a}.content .footer a:hover{text-decoration:underline;color:#e51b23}@media (max-width:1918px){body{font-size:22px;line-height:28px}h1{font-size:57px;line-height:69px}.container{width:1550px}.content .body{padding-right:75px}}@media (max-width:1679px){body{font-size:19px;line-height:25px}h1{font-size:52px;line-height:57px}.container{width:1320px}.content .body,.content .footer,.content .logo{padding:24px 0}.content .logo img{width:230px}.content .body{padding-right:55px}.content .footer .item{font-size:14px;line-height:18px;padding-right:60px}}@media (max-width:1439px){body{font-size:17px;line-height:24px}h1{font-size:46px;line-height:52px}.container{width:1140px}.content .logo img{width:210px}.content .body{padding-right:40px}.content .footer .item{font-size:13px}}@media (max-width:1199px){body{font-size:15px;line-height:22px}h1{font-size:35px;line-height:43px;margin-bottom:22px}.container{width:870px}.content .body,.content .footer,.content .logo{padding:20px 0}.content .body{padding-right:40px}.content .footer .item{font-size:13px}}@media (max-width:991px){.container{width:100%;padding:0 30px}.col-6{width:100%}.main-banner:before{display:none}.content{min-height:unset}.content .body{padding:55px 0 20px 0}.content .body .img-mobile{display:inline-block;width:100%;margin-top:55px}.content .footer{padding-bottom:45px}}@media (max-width:575px){.container{padding:0 16px}.content .footer .item{padding-right:0;width:100%}.content .footer .item:first-of-type{margin-bottom:20px}}@media (max-width:424px){h1{font-size:30px;line-height:38px}.content .logo img{width:168px}.content .body{padding:32px 0 16px 0}.content .body .img-mobile{margin-top:48px}.content .footer{padding-bottom:40px}}